Change baud rate serial port ubuntu software

Ser, through the serial port, or there are communications errors. The serial library has a function named baud, which sets the baud rate for the serial interface. Advertisement software cannot change baud rate to s3c2410 seial port via tc setattr sep 6, 2009. And then looking at the relevant serial port with a serial terminal. How to setup speed of serial ports industrial image processing. Just remember that all the links in your chain of communication have to be. With older, lowerspeeds it was possible to change baud rates midsession if the modems were hardware switchable. Custom baud rates can be also entered by checking the enable option and typing the custom baud rate. Free rs232 rs485 rs422 terminal program and mnnual. At the moment, every time i need to use the device i power on the computer and change the baud rate of com1 to 57600 in device manager. I want to communicate over my serial port on linux to a device with a nonstandardbaud rate that is not defined in termios.

The baud rate is the rate at which information is transferred in a communication channel. If you want to use it as a normal serial port on linux then. The device connected to com1 needs a baud rate of 57600. How one can change baud rate on pc microsoft community. The last thing i can suggest is that if you still cant get any signal from you serial device, try to use stty command to change the baud rate. The nixcraft takes a lot of my time and hard work to produce. Contribute to cbrakelinuxserialtest development by creating an account on github. I thought it might have something to do with the default baud rate, which is 115200 on the laptop and 9600 on sbcs.

Is there any labview api or windows api to accessmeasure the actual baudrate of a serial comport. In order to initialize any additional serial ports, or to change the com 14 ports to a nonstandard configuration, the setserial program should be used. The am3517 is one of tis sitara processors, which are very similar to the popular omap chips. Change the baud rate before connecting it to any raritan device, such as raritans p2cim. The kernel setup involves adding the console parameter to the command line of your kernel. The device never responds, and i think it is for the same reason the baud rate isnt set to 38400. A fairly detailed discussion of the uart settings and capabilities can be found in this blog post more on raspberry pi serial ports. The server must be configured to use a serial console so there are a couple of places to check. Serial port to network proxy this project provides a proxy that allows telnettcp connections to be made to serial ports on a mac. Because adalight only worked when i opened the serial port with the ide at 115200. However, i found that i cannot change serial port attributes including baud rate using tcsetattr. To change the speed of the serial console ppcboot loader and linux console to 9600 baud. Usbuart kit is a system console interface board for platform development and debugging.

Typically it is called from an setserial script, which is usually run out of etcinit. After some trouble afterwards i noticed my baud setting was wrong. I am writing a simple serial port programing based on s3c2410. This is done with the setcommstate call, but of course the user interface varies from app to app.

The selected bit rate must also be supported by the serial ports uart semiconductor chip. The other day, i was working on a ti am3517based linux device and i needed to open a serial port at a weird baud rate 31250 bps. For example, to set a custom baud rate of 567890 on your serial port devttyx0. Select option 5, interfacing options, then option p6, serial, and select no. According to farnells quick start guide, the default baud rate is. The sendrecieve works fine and i can change the baud rate on the linux box using the stty from the command line.

Name setserial getset linux serial port information. How one can change baud rate on pc please can any one tell me how to change baud rate on pc. Note i can select the baud rate in these programs but i dont think it is actually set stty still reports 9600. View the baud rate for the internal host serial port and the external serial port. Teraterm defaults to setting the baud rate at 9600 bps 8n1.

Boot with serial cable connected and terminal program running. You can confirm that you succeeded in changing the baud rate by asking stty to. In general, the baud rate should be set by any app that uses the serial port. Ive been able to change my devices baud rates from 115200 baud to 9600 over software serial. I installed lineage os 14 on raspberry pi 3 i connected a gps module with uart port, however, the baud rate of gps is 9600 but baud rate of devttys0 is 115200 i want to change the baud rate of ttys0 in order to read gps data i tried stty command.

Cant set baud rate for usbserial device android auto. General getting desired resolution and refresh rate in ubuntu. Could we change the baud rate for the two serial ports on. Note that this baud rate only gives the mcu 64 80 clockcycles per byte, so it would be very challenging to keep the serial interface busy. Normally this value is 115200, which is also the fastest baud rate which the. For example adding consolettys0,9600 tells the kernel to send messages to the first serial port devttys0, com1 in doswindows terms at 9600 baud. Baud rate in short, baud rate is how fast your data is being transmitted and received. The funny thing is that opening non standard baud rates works with sudo. All the current equipment i have connected to it have serial port baud rates of 9600bps, but now i have a new piece of equipment that has its serial port baud rate set to 115200. While the individual bytes may be transferred very rapidly, there. Does software serial really work reliably at 115200 baud. Ive been playing a bit with wsl and like it a lot great idea and pretty good implementation it. Normally this value is 115200, which is also the fastest baud rate which the uart can support.

For my issue, i need to have the serial port be off by default until the control software loads and specifically opens the serial port to turn the external device on. The baud rate is the speed in which the data is be transmitted. Change windows 7 default serial port settings microsoft. For all other cases, as long as the requested baud rate is within 1 percent of the nearest baud rate that can be found with an integer divisor, the baud rate request will succeed the most basic pc uart has a maximum baud rate of 115,200. In the serial port context, 9600 baud means that the serial port is capable of transferring a maximum of 9600 bits per second. Its baud rate can be configured from as low as 4800 to as high as 82400. How to change the baud rate for usbserial question mbed. Is there any way to set the one reverse telnet connection to. Has anyone read anything about microsofts support of com ports via the new windows subsystem for linux. As an example, two terminals connected to 3001200 or 110300 baud modems where rate was selected from the front panel could change speeds midsession if the terminals were software switched or automatically detecting. Multiport serial cards supported by linux include the ast.

Assemble the usbuart module and cables as shown in this picture. This post gives stepbystep instructions to setup serial debug port of beaglebone black. This module kit is the best solution to check and control your odroid board systems by connecting via a serial console port. If everyone who reads nixcraft, who likes it, helps fund it, my future would be more secure. Enables or disables software flowcontrol for receiving data. For various reasons, i dont want to change this piece of equipment. For example, to set a custom baud rate of 567890 on your serial port devttyx0, use the command. What are the considerations for choosing bluetooth baudrate. Standard baud rates are available from the dropdown menu in the serial port settings section.

I wrote a sketch to simply echo what was received and at 115200 i get 0. The supported baud rates range from 110 bps to 256,000 bps. However, many of the later pdp11 serial options had software programmable baud rates allowing someone running unix to use ioctl, getty or stty to set them. This section details how to get grub talking via the serial port. How does cat know what the baud rate of the serial connection is. Expand the communications port category, rightclick your com device, choose properties. It works fine on the laptop i use for development running ubuntu 16. Configuring the serial port on ubuntu to communicate with. However, i do not see a similar function for usbserial.

I used to try to design a flash software to product device on linux 2. I also tried with a couple of terminal programs including the serial port api sample app. You can set a custom baud rate using the stty command on linux. Are you connecting to the switch via a serial line on a ninepin or 25pin connector. Youll see a window pop up with a lot of familiar looking serial port settings. I need to have 2 serial devices attached at 115200 and cannot get software serial to work reliably. Cisco 2511 term svr change baud rate on one reverse. If so, rightclick computer, choose properties, and click device manager.

How do i set the baud speed for a specific tty in this case a serial port. If the information unit is one baud one bit, the bit rate and the baud rate are identical. The actual baudrate will vary according to the uartclock in my testsetup i need to calculate the divergence from the setting and the actual baudrate. So it appears the hardware can run at 2,000,000 baud without problems. I didnt read all of your rather long question, but if a device is installed properly as a serial port, then its baud rate should be settable just like any other serial port. This section is optional if the user does not want grub interaction via the serial console port. At this point, a new login prompt should appear on the output of the serial console.

So, without software modifications, this port is not available to connect a modem or any other rs232 device. If i change it on the sbc using the screen command, then my code can talk to the sensor. Modems faster than 9600 bps will generally automatically synchronize to the speed of the serial port. Find answers to setting baud rate in a serial port from the expert community at experts exchange. To manually change the settings, edit the kernel command line with sudo nano bootcmdline. Data speed higher baud rate faster transmission connection range long distance more distortion loss. Ascii charts are very helpful when working with serial terminals. The following command syntax sets the baud rate bps of the serial port labeled console modem on the emx device. Find the console entry that refers to the serial0 device, and remove it, including the baud rate setting. It is at devttyusb0 i was able to reset it by stty f devttys0 115200 command, but it is not saving it on reboot. If you need to adjust the serial settings, go up to setup serial port. I can successfully change the speed in a c program using cfsetspeed. We will the offer the datotahost dharam kata software.

How do i get the actual baudrate of a serial comport. I need to do router or network switch configuration via a console port such as com1 ttys0 under linux. I just upgraded to a new computer with windows 7 and now having an issue with the serial port. Setting baud rate in a serial port solutions experts. I regularly use cat to view debugging information in the console from my fpga development board over the serial connection, but i never have had to tell linux what the baud rate is. More specific implementation detailschallenges of working with the serial port can be found in the blog post getting my raspberry pi set up for highspeed serial uart communication. My test setup is one machine with ubuntu connected to a windows pc using teraterm.

But it didnt change the baud rate on the serial port. What ive found using software serial is that it can push 115200 baud well enough to send commands to the device though i wouldnt build an application that depends on it but it can only read reliably up to 9600 baud. The device argument specifies which device to configure or to interrogate. How do i use the screen command for a serial terminal emulator network with different baud rates under unix or linux operating systems. With windows 95xp the serial com1 port had rts and dtr lines set off by default. From the host serial port baud rate dropdown list, select the baud rate for the internal serial port for x64 systems, this setting must match the setting for serial port 0, com1, or devttys0 on the host operating system. To get a handle on the things happening with the board, serial debug port on bbb comes very handy. Real data rate is equal to 1bitwidth 10, or baud10.

460 531 1560 1349 961 1614 1608 1349 1279 295 801 297 1288 273 1018 820 607 719 637 1228 731 197 1253 149 763 91 160 985 473 1437 1080 248